Public input invited on water supply bylaw


PHOTOS: STEPHEN JAQUIERYA "rough around the edges" draft bylaw managing Dunedin’s approach to drinking water has been sent for public consultation. Dunedin city councillors considered a proposed water supply bylaw at yesterday’s meeting, part of the council’s response to Three Waters services legislative and regulatory changes. "I understand that council’s prime aim is to protect the water supply," Cr Lund said. "However the key point of interest to consumers — apart from having a good-quality water supply — are the costs, or the potential extra costs, around the water connections. Council chief executive Sandy Graham said the draft bylaw needed a starting point for public consultation.
